Bancycapel is a small village located in Carmarthenshire, Wales. Situated approximately 9 miles northwest of the county town of Carmarthen, this rural settlement is nestled within the picturesque landscape of the Welsh countryside.

The village is characterized by its tranquil and idyllic setting, surrounded by rolling hills, lush green fields, and meandering streams. It offers a peaceful retreat for residents and visitors alike, away from the hustle and bustle of larger towns and cities.

Bancycapel is a close-knit community with a small population. The village primarily consists of residential properties, including traditional stone cottages and more modern houses. The architecture reflects the village's rich history and adds to its charm.

Although it may be small in size, Bancycapel has a strong sense of community spirit. Local events and activities are organized regularly, bringing residents together and fostering a strong sense of belonging.

The village benefits from its proximity to the larger town of Carmarthen, where residents can access a wider range of amenities, including schools, shops, and healthcare facilities. Additionally, the beautiful Welsh coastline is within easy reach, offering opportunities for outdoor activities such as hiking, beach walks, and water sports.

Overall, Bancycapel is a peaceful and charming village, offering a rural lifestyle with access to nearby amenities. Its natural beauty and sense of community make it an attractive place to live or visit for those seeking a slower pace of life in the heart of the Welsh countryside.
